How they compare
Tunisia currently reports 9.01 billion current US$ against 6.48 billion current US$ in Tanzania, a difference of 2.53 billion current US$.
That makes Tunisia's figure about 1.4 times Tanzania's.
Across all 20 years both countries report, Tunisia has been ahead every year.
Tanzania ranks 7th and Tunisia ranks 6th of 49 countries.
Tunisia has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Tanzania | Tunisia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 923.44 million current US$ | 2.79 billion current US$ | 1.86 billion current US$ | Tunisia |
| 2000s | 2.59 billion current US$ | 6.38 billion current US$ | 3.79 billion current US$ | Tunisia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Private sector’s gross domestic fixed investment (gross fixed capital formation) comprises all additions to the stocks of fixed assets (purchases and own-account capital formation), less any sales of second-hand and scrapped fixed assets. Data are in current U.S. dollars.
